A car goes from rest to 50 m/s in 5 seconds. What is the acceleration?

Mathematics
1 answer:
AVprozaik [17]3 years ago
3 0
The acceleration is 10 because 50 divided by 5 is 10.

Solve 2(y – 3) = 1.2 – y.
Ne4ueva [31]
First write down your equation. 2(y-3)=1.2-y. the distribute your 2. 2 times y is 2y and 2 times -3 is -6. now you have 2y-6=1.2-y. bring your y to the other side of the equation with the opposite sign and do the same with your 6. you have 2y+y=1.2+6. combine the like terms and constants. now you have 3y=7.2. divide bother sides of the equal by 3 to get y alone. 3y/3= 7.2/3. your answer is y=2.4.
